Output 990703faa43417226fe53d968b165486c7ae729ef4ed55e25cfb5daa8d51675b:0

value
8598000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771a5e6ffa986753ebd8280f4674d2a0c982d656 OP_EQUAL
address
3CYmvWoN3UrBYxrzY9WCmVB1c48YVsoPsS
transaction
990703faa43417226fe53d968b165486c7ae729ef4ed55e25cfb5daa8d51675b
spent
true